Excel Pivot Tables are summary reports of transaction detail. They are probably the single best feature of Excel, and if you have never played with them, this video podcast will get you started. Pivot Tables are a huge topic, so we have decided to break this discussion into several videos. This is part one of many. I also recorded a version for Excel 2003 users.
